Tales from the Corps, Vol. 1 is an anthology of short stories and vignettes about the Republic Marines, including such characters as Tuffass and Laera Reyolé. It is a collaborative effort by Star Wars Fanon Wiki authors and administrators Trak Nar and Sean "Goodwood" Nash, and takes place prior to and during the Mandalorian Wars. The anthology is divided up into two distinct halves, with an introduction, three short stories, an interlude, three more short stories, and an epilogue, with each tale flowing into the next to form a single, cohesive narrative arc.

Behind the scenes[]

Author Sean "Goodwood" Nash had entertained the idea of writing a collection of short stories for some time, however inspiration to proceed came in the form of a character study written by fellow administrator Trak Nar. Nash asked to use this study as the introduction with which to build off of and elaborate on, and with her assent, Nar became part of the project. She also co-authored the anthology's lead story, Nom de Guerre. The anthology was first published on August 17 2011.
